Romans
The apostle Paul wrote these words to the church in Rome, a group of believers he had never visited but longed to be with in order to preach the gospel in their midst. But anyone who reads Romans realizes that although physically absent, Paul preached the gospel through his letter-writing ministry.
The book of Romans is a powerful witness to Jesus’ mission of rescuing sinners from sin and death for an abundant life empowered by the Holy Spirit. Through his witness, Paul embodied the last words that Jesus said to his disciples before he ascended to heaven: “…you will be my witnesses…”
